XRP Hovers above $2.00 Amid a Decline

The price of XRP has remained above the $2.00 support level for the past month as buyers defend this level.


However, buyers have been unable to keep the price above the moving average lines, which have blocked further upward movement.


XRP long-term analysis: bearish


On the weekly chart, the cryptocurrency price has fallen below the moving average lines. On the downside, if the bears break below the current $2.00 support, selling pressure will increase. Additionally, the price signal suggests that the coin will continue to decline.


On August 4, a retraced candle body tested the 50% Fibonacci retracement level, according to the price forecast. This retracement indicates that XRP will fall to the 2.0 Fibonacci extension, or the low of $1.79. XRP is currently valued at $2.19.

Technical indicators:  

XRP price indicator analysis


On the weekly chart, the moving average lines are sloping upwards, indicating a previous rally. The current bearish candlestick is being resisted by the 50-day SMA barrier, suggesting a further decline in the cryptocurrency. On the 4-hour chart, the moving average lines slope horizontally. The 21-day SMA is below the 50-day SMA, indicating a current downtrend.

What is the next direction for XRP?


XRP is declining below the moving average lines but has held above the current support level of $2.00. The 4-hour chart shows XRP trading above the $2.15 support but below the $2.60 resistance.


Today, the price retested the $2.20 support but fell again. However, a break below the present support level will signify the continuation of the negative trend.
